About Capon Bridge, WV

Capon Bridge is a city in West Virginia, located in Hampshire County. The city spans 1 ZIP code and is home to approximately 2,352 residents. It is a mature city, with a median age of 54.9 years.

Economically, Capon Bridge is a middle-income community. The median household income of $87,917 is above the national average. Approximately 15.0% of residents live below the poverty line. The unemployment rate is 1.3%, well below the national average.

The real estate market in Capon Bridge is an affordable housing market. Median home values stand at $230,100, which is below the national average. Renters typically pay around $1,169 per month. Homeownership is high at 88.0%, typical of suburban and family-oriented communities.

The population of Capon Bridge is less-educated. 24.3%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her — below the national average. The community is primarily White (97.62%).
